One of the finest seasons for new books is upon us. All the reviewers, booksellers and readers are excited about this fall’s abundance. This month in fiction, Lorrie Moore’s latest is satisfying the hunger for finely crafted, flowing prose. Wally Lamb’s most recent book is also now out in paperback. In nonfiction, local is most vocal with books by the Louks Family, Hope Edelman, Rachel Resnick, James Bailey and Norman Ollestad. Also, of national interest: Ted Kennedy’s memoir and David Wessel’s probing look at Ben Bernanke, “In Fed We Trust.” For children, don’t miss the Ranger’s Apprentice series and the award-winning “The Graveyard Book,” for Halloween reading.
